English: SEOUL, Republic of Korea (Nov. 3, 2014) Adm. Harry Harris Jr., commander of U.S. Pacific Fleet, stands at attention while being awarded the prestigious Korean Tong-il national defense medal by the Republic of Korea Chief of Naval Operations Adm. Hwang Ki-chul during a ceremony at the Republic of Korea Ministry of National Defense in Seoul. Adm. Harris met with senior military and government leaders during his visit to reaffirm the U.S. Navy's commitment to the alliance with the Republic of Korea and the ongoing U.S. rebalance to the Pacific. (U.S. Navy photo by Mass Communication Specialist 1st Class (SW/AW) Frank L. Andrews / Released)
